Output ee33104f6e436aa05a2ef33744cd89d52e60a8d81a675f5932df3520fd2e92cb:51

value
14350053
script pubkey
OP_0 OP_PUSHBYTES_20 d0de5fa379a9a8aaa797a7462b2353e939a7699d
address
bc1q6r09lgme4x524fuh5arzkg6nayu6w6vath8kwu
transaction
ee33104f6e436aa05a2ef33744cd89d52e60a8d81a675f5932df3520fd2e92cb
confirmations
153011
spent
true